shaw pace hd receiver question about external hard drive
 
hey i just got a shaw pace hd receiver, wondering if anyone would recommend a good external hard drive that will work to hook up to this pace

dont wanna fork out big bucks for the pvr expander
something cheap will do and works

thanks in advance

Anything with an eSATA connection will work.

However, without the PVR expander you will only be able to watch and record 1 channel at the same time (i.e. have to watch the channel you are recording) because the PVR expander has an extra tuner in it, allowing dual tuner capability. I find that to be quite useful, as often I record 2 channels and watch a recorded program at the same time.

If I remember correctly, if you don't get the "expander" models, you'll have to disable the power save/sleep features on the drive as well before using them with your PVR.

the dcx3400 is far superior to the pace summit + expander.. it's the same price too. only downside is the internal hdd is only 500gb vs the 1tb expander.. but then again u can use a expander/esata hdd with it. the only complaints so far about the box is sometimes when you activate the box for the first time. the guide doesn't come up for a few hrs.. but that problem seemed to be fixed.. i have 2 of those at home rite now and a pace summit.. i rarely touch my summit now lol.. just coz it's not reliable :P
